Step-by-step explanation:
Priscilla and Herb are addressing envelopes for a firm, and we need to determine how long it would take them to address 10,000 envelopes if they work together. Priscilla can address 10,000 envelopes in 100 hours, and Herb can do the same in 80 hours.
To solve this, we can calculate each person's work rate and then combine these work rates to get the rate at which they complete the task together.
First, we calculate their work rates:
- Priscilla's rate: 10,000 envelopes / 100 hours = 100 envelopes per hour
- Herb's rate: 10,000 envelopes / 80 hours = 125 envelopes per hour
Working together, their combined rate would be:
Combined rate = Priscilla's rate + Herb's rate
Combined rate = 100 envelopes/hour + 125 envelopes/hour
Combined rate = 225 envelopes per hour
To address 10,000 envelopes at this combined rate, we can divide the total number of envelopes by their combined rate:
Time to address 10,000 envelopes together = 10,000 envelopes / 225 envelopes/hour
Time to address 10,000 envelopes together = approximately 44.44 hours
